Oregon HB 2002 (2019 Regular Session) — Relating to preserving affordable housing.

Requires property owner subject to affordability restriction to provide more notice to Housing and Community Services Department and local governments before restrictions expire. Requires property owners to extend right of first refusal to department or local government for up to 24 months following expiration of affordability restriction.
